Hard candy ; White granulated sugar starch syrup, sugar alcohol, etc. ; Hard candy process ; All sizes; NESPS2
Use advice for data set This dataset is derived from the Pollution Source Census Report and contains information on pollution emissions and related products. However, it does not include data on energy or chemical consumption, nor does it provide information on waste or co-product generation. When utilizing this dataset, please supplement the missing data based on actual conditions before use
Technical purpose of product or process 所述工业过程用于生产硬质糖果,使用的原料包括白砂糖、淀粉糖浆和糖醇等。该数据集对糖果行业的制造商尤其是生产各种大小硬糖的制造商具有相关性。末端处理技术描述了用于减少糖果生产过程中生成的废水中的化学需氧量(COD)、氨氮、有机氮和磷污染的处理工艺。
